Abstract

The invention provides universal anil slow-release blended fertilizer which is prepared by mixing early-stage fertilizer, medium-term fertilizer and later-period fertilizer. The early-stage fertilizer is particles composed of early-stage fertilizer inorganic fertilizer nuclear bodies and early-stage fertilizer hydrogel layers wrapping the early-stage fertilizer inorganic fertilizer nuclear bodies. The medium-term fertilizer is particles composed of medium-term fertilizer inorganic fertilizer nuclear bodies, and medium-term fertilizer chicken manure organic fertilizer layers and medium-term fertilizer hydrogel layers which wrap the medium-term fertilizer inorganic fertilizer nuclear bodies from inside to outside. The later-period fertilizer is particles composed of later-period fertilizer inorganic fertilizer nuclear bodies, and later-period fertilizer chicken manure organic fertilizer layers, later-period fertilizer inorganic fertilizer diatom layers and later-period fertilizer hydrogel layers which wrap the later-period fertilizer inorganic fertilizer nuclear bodies from inside to outside. The invention provides a preparation method of the universal anil slow-release blended fertilizer, necessary fertilizer nutrients can be better obtained during the whole growth circles of plants, and normal growth of the plants at all growth stages can be promoted.

Background technology
At modern agriculture,, in the production of the association areas such as livestock industry, there is many new-type fertilizers in forestry, have composite fertilizer, fertilizer, bio-fertilizer, compound organic and inorganic fertilizer, biological organic fertilizer, Organic-inorganic biological fertilizer, slow-release fertilizer, Controlled Release Fertilizer, these fertilizer differ from one another.Composite fertilizer has that nutrient content is high, minor component is few, utilization rate of fertilizer is high, the advantages such as convenient are used in storage, in promotion higher yield of crops stable yields, play important role.
Coated slow-release composite fertilizer is a kind of important classification in composite fertilizer, the research emphasis of Ye Shi China Growth of Chemical Fertilizer Industry, its slowly-releasing principle is the hydrophobic substance at fertiliser granulates Surface coating thin layer, thus the nutrient of inside is discharged in soil slowly, constantly to plant-growth supply nutrient, effectively raise the utilization ratio of fertilizer.But existing slow-release compound fertilizer also exists certain shortcoming, be mainly manifested in nutrients ratio relatively fixing, be difficult to meet plant, particularly anil, Different growth phases to the demand of nutrition, thus reduces fertilizer efficiency, affect plant-growth, cause the underproduction reduction of income.
Summary of the invention
Technical problem to be solved by this invention is to provide universal bulk blending slow release fertilizer of a kind of anil and preparation method thereof, existing fertilizer nutrient ratio can be solved relatively fixing, be difficult to meet the defect of plant Different growth phases to the demand of nutrition, anil can be made better to obtain required fertilizer nutrient in growth cycle whole process, promote that anil is at the normal growth growing each stage.
For solving the problems of the technologies described above, the technical solution adopted in the present invention is: the universal bulk blending slow release fertilizer of a kind of anil,
This bulk blending slow release fertilizer by early stage fertilizer, mid-term fertilizer and later stage fertilizer mixed preparing form, the weight percent of three kinds of fertilizer is respectively:
Early stage fertilizer 15-25%, mid-term fertilizer 25-35%, later stage fertilizer 40-55%;
Wherein, early stage, fertilizer was by fertilizer inorganic fertilizer nucleome and the particle that early stage, fertilizer hydrogel layer formed that is wrapped in outside fertilizer inorganic fertilizer nucleome in early stage in early stage;
Mid-term fertilizer be by mid-term fertilizer inorganic fertilizer nucleome, be wrapped in fertilizer chicken manure organic fertilizer layer and particle that mid-term, fertilizer hydrogel layer formed in mid-term outside fertilizer inorganic fertilizer nucleome in mid-term from the inside to the outside;
Later stage fertilizer is by later stage fertilizer inorganic fertilizer nucleome, is wrapped in the particle that later stage fertilizer chicken manure organic fertilizer layer, later stage fertilizer diatomite layer and later stage fertilizer hydrogel layer outside later stage fertilizer inorganic fertilizer nucleome form from the inside to the outside.
The weight percent of three kinds of fertilizer is respectively fertilizer 20% in early stage, mid-term fertilizer 30%, later stage fertilizer 50%.
A preparation method for the universal bulk blending slow release fertilizer of above-mentioned anil, the method comprises the following steps:
1) early stage fertilizer preparation:
1-1) prepare the raw material of following weight part:
Urea 16-20 part, monoammonium phosphate 15-17 part, potassium sulfate 8-10 part, 80-100 order starch 10-15 part, environment sensitive type hydrogel 10-20 part;
1-2) urea of above-mentioned weight part, monoammonium phosphate and potassium sulfate are mixed, the water adding 50-60 weight part makes mixture fully dissolve formation mixing solutions;
1-3) starch of above-mentioned weight part is added step 1-2) in the mixing solutions made, heat, until again fully dissolve, be uniformly mixed solution and make it form colloid;
1-4) by step 1-3) colloid made pours on moulding male and female mold and cools, condense into particle, form fertilizer inorganic fertilizer nucleome in early stage to it;
1-5) by step 1-4) the inorganic fertilizer nucleome made adds in the environment sensitive type hydrogel of above-mentioned weight part and carries out granulation, after making inorganic fertilizer nucleome be wrapped up rear formation fertilizer hydrogel layer in early stage completely by hydrogel, oven drying at low temperature,
I.e. obtained fertilizer in earlier stage;
2) mid-term fertilizer preparation:
2-1) prepare the raw material of following weight part:
Urea 10-13 part, monoammonium phosphate 11-13 part, potassium sulfate 16-21 part, 80-100 order starch 10-15 part, fowl dung fermentation fertilizer powder 30-50 part, environment sensitive type hydrogel 10-20 part;
2-2) urea of above-mentioned weight part, monoammonium phosphate and potassium sulfate are mixed, the water adding 50-60 weight part makes mixture fully dissolve formation mixing solutions;
2-3) starch of above-mentioned weight part is added step 2-2) in the mixing solutions made, heat, until again fully dissolve, be uniformly mixed solution and make it form colloid;
2-4) by step 2-3) colloid made pours on moulding male and female mold and cools, condense into particle, form fertilizer inorganic fertilizer nucleome in mid-term to it;
2-5) by step 2-4) the fertilizer inorganic fertilizer nucleome in mid-term made adds in fowl dung fermentation fertilizer powder, put into granulating disc and carry out rolling granulation, until fowl dung fermentation fertilizer is wrapped in fertilizer inorganic fertilizer core surface formation in mid-term fertilizer chicken manure organic fertilizer layer in mid-term completely;
2-6) by step 2-5) fertiliser granulates made adds in the environment sensitive type hydrogel of above-mentioned weight part and carries out granulation, after making fertiliser granulates be wrapped up rear formation fertilizer in mid-term hydrogel layer completely by hydrogel, oven drying at low temperature,
Namely fertilizer in mid-term is obtained;
3) preparation of later stage fertilizer:
3-1) prepare the raw material of following weight part:
Urea 10-13 part, monoammonium phosphate 15-18 part, potassium sulfate 11-15 part, 80-100 order starch 10-15 part, fowl dung fermentation fertilizer powder 40-60 part, diatomite powder 20-25 part, environment sensitive type hydrogel 10-20 part;
3-2) urea of above-mentioned weight part, monoammonium phosphate and potassium sulfate are mixed, the water adding 50-60 weight part makes mixture fully dissolve formation mixing solutions;
3-3) starch of above-mentioned weight part is added step 3-2) in the mixing solutions made, heat, until again fully dissolve, be uniformly mixed solution and make it form colloid;
3-4) by step 3-3) colloid made pours on moulding male and female mold and cools, condense into particle, form later stage fertilizer inorganic fertilizer nucleome to it;
3-5) by step 3-4) the later stage fertilizer inorganic fertilizer nucleome made adds in fowl dung fermentation fertilizer powder, put into granulating disc and carry out rolling granulation, until fowl dung fermentation fertilizer is wrapped in later stage fertilizer inorganic fertilizer nucleome outside surface completely form later stage fertilizer chicken manure organic fertilizer layer;
3-6) by step 3-5) obtained fertiliser granulates adds in the diatomite powder of above-mentioned weight part, put into granulating disc to carry out second time and to roll granulation, diatomite is wrapped in completely later stage fertilizer chicken manure organic fertilizer layer outside surface and forms later stage fertilizer diatomite layer;
3-7) by step 3-6) fertiliser granulates made adds in the environment sensitive type hydrogel of above-mentioned weight part and carries out granulation, after making fertiliser granulates be wrapped up rear formation later stage fertilizer hydrogel layer completely by hydrogel, oven drying at low temperature,
I.e. obtained later stage fertilizer;
4) by above-mentioned three kinds of obtained fertilizer by weight percentage
Early stage fertilizer 15-25%, mid-term fertilizer 25-35%, the ratio mixed preparing of later stage fertilizer 40-55%, the i.e. obtained universal bulk blending slow release fertilizer of above-mentioned anil.
Step 1-5) in, the temperature of oven drying at low temperature is 60-80 degree Celsius.
Step 2-6) in, the temperature of oven drying at low temperature is 60-80 degree Celsius.
Step 3-7) in, the temperature of oven drying at low temperature is 60-80 degree Celsius.
Step 1-4), 2-4) and 3-4) in, the moulding male and female mold of employing is: the hemispherical-shaped aperture (11) the plate face of plate body (10) evenly offering multiple indent.
Environment sensitive type hydrogel is:
Take polymerization single polymerization monomer as raw material, N, N'-methylene-bisacrylamide is linking agent, and 2-oxoglutaric acid is light trigger, and polyvinyl alcohol or chitosan solution are polymeric additive, adopts environment sensitive type hydrogel prepared by light initiation polymerization method;
Wherein, polymerization single polymerization monomer is any one in diacetone-acryloamide(DAA), acrylamide or vinylformic acid or multiple mixture.
The preparation method of above-mentioned environment sensitive type hydrogel is:
A, preparation pre-gathering solutions
With following raw material for solute:
Polymerization single polymerization monomer 75-99.7 weight part, 2-oxoglutaric acid 0.1-1 weight part, N, N'-methylene-bisacrylamide 0.1-25 weight part, polymeric additive 0.1-10 weight part;
Take deionized water as solvent, the mass ratio of solute and solvent is 1:50;
Be mixed with pre-gathering solutions;
Under b, the pre-gathering solutions made by step a are placed in ultraviolet radiation, expose direct polymerization after 5-30 minute and become cross-linked polymer;
C, the cross-linked polymer made by step b put into the apparatus,Soxhlet's deionized water extracting 20-28 hour boiled, and put into vacuum drying oven dry after taking-up, i.e. obtained described environment sensitive type hydrogel.
Universal bulk blending slow release fertilizer of a kind of anil provided by the invention and preparation method thereof, its formula and composition are according to soil available nutrient contamination characteristic and anil desired nutritional composition, quantity and regulation of fertilizer requirement thereof, and design by the predetermined target output of Different Crop, its beneficial effect is as follows:
1, existing fertilizer nutrient ratio can be solved relatively fixing, be difficult to meet the defect of plant Different growth phases to the demand of nutrition, reduce the difficulty that slow-release fertilizer makes, solve slow-release fertilizer and how to control slow release speed in each period of plant-growth, ensure that the timely and sufficient key problem in technology of each growth phase nutrient supply, overcome the problem that slow-release fertilizer cost is high.
2, after using, early stage, the inorganic fertilizer nucleome of fertilizer first dissolved by a certain percentage, ensure that each nutritive ingredient is fully dissolved in plant-growth early stage, compensate for anil growth phase not enough because fertilizer first will be dissolved in the fertilizer that water causes by plant utilization again, mid-term, fertilizer added fowl dung fermentation fertilizer fertilizer integument on fertilizer inorganic fertilizer nucleome in mid-term top layer, except the trace elements such as supplementary n-p-k element and calcium magnesium sulphur, reach slow release effect by parcel; Later stage fertilizer adds diatomite layer, and diatomite adsorption performance is comparatively strong, can control the release of nutrient further, and anil can be made better to obtain required fertilizer nutrient in growth cycle whole process, promotes that anil is at the normal growth growing each stage.
3, preparation method's technical difficulty is little, and production cost is low, easy to use, and preparation flexibly, is easily promoted.
4, the change that obtained environment sensitive type hydrogel self energy sensing external environment is small or stimulation, and can corresponding physical structure be produced and chemical property even suddenlys change, initial form can be returned to after deformation, can long-term role, the minor alteration of soil physico-chemical property can better be responded, thus delay control slowly-releasing more targetedly.
5, formula Raw wide material sources, take full advantage of raw material common in daily life production, while reduction production cost, improve the single fixing phenomenon of conventional composite fertilizer nutrient, mode preparation method adopting three class fertilizer mix-with inorganic nitrogen, phosphorus, potassium is the fertilizer in early stage of core, with inorganic nitrogen, phosphorus, potassium is core, with containing a large amount of organic and multiple in, the fowl dung fermentation fertilizer of trace element is the fertilizer and with inorganic nitrogen in mid-term of carrier, phosphorus, potassium is core, with containing a large amount of organic and multiple in, the fowl dung fermentation fertilizer of trace element is carrier, at bag by diatomaceous later stage fertilizer, coordinate functional adjustment release function of cohering material, the high efficiency of inorganic fertilizer and the long-lasting of fertilizer are in one, thus reach the effect of breeding combination and agricultural sustainable development.
6, achieve " the three fertile unifications " of bulk blending slow release fertilizer, fertilizer and inorganic fertilizer; Also be simultaneously be means with slowly-releasing, controlled release efficient, long-acting, synergy are " triple effect unification " all over the body.Compared with common Chemical Mixed Fertilizer, the most outstanding feature of the present invention to be applied fertilizer to magnolia targetedly, ensure that nutrient is sufficient simultaneously, in good time suitablely, also have in addition and reduce fertilizer amount, improve chemical fertilizer utilization ratio, improve quality of agricultural product, reduce production cost, to preserve the ecological environment and as advantages such as pollution-free food production data; There is equilibrium the effects such as nutrition, culture fertility, the resistance of enhancing crop, the objectionable impurities improved in quality of agricultural product and reduction agricultural-food are provided, thus ensure the supply of nutrient at each growth period, fertilizer efficiency is more lasting, for the whole period of plant growth provides good growing environment, improve soil vitality, reduce disease and pest.
